Soldier martyred during Pak-Afghan tensions laid to rest with full military honours in Haripur

HARIPUR, Feb 28 (APP):A Pakistan Army soldier who embraced martyrdom during ongoing Pak-Afghan tensions was laid to rest with full military honours in his native village of Ganhari (Kakotri) on Saturday.
Sepoy Saud Khan was martyred in the Tangrai sector of Miranshah during an exchange of fire while performing his duties. His funeral prayer was attended by a large number of local political and social figures, area elders, residents, and officers and soldiers of the Pakistan Army.
A smartly turned-out contingent of the Pakistan Army presented a formal salute to the martyr, and his coffin, draped in the national flag, was carried to the graveyard with full military protocol.
Speaking to media persons on the occasion, local residents paid tribute to the fallen soldier, stating that he had rendered the ultimate sacrifice in defense of the homeland. They emphasized that such sacrifices would not go in vain and that the nation would always remember the services of its martyrs.
According to sources, Sepoy Saud Khan had been serving in the Pakistan Army for the past seven years. He was laid to rest amid tearful scenes following the funeral prayer.
